Portland to Increase Electric Car Charging Requirement for Multifamily Buildings

The Portland Bureau of Planning and Sustainability (BPS) has proposed an amendment to the Portland city code that would require new multi-unit residential buildings to provide electric car charging capacity for at least 50% of onsite parking spaces. This would be an increase from the currently required 20% threshold required for buildings over five units. 

The language of the amendment clarifies the rule will only apply to buildings that provide onsite parking.
